Description
The monoclonal antibody DNT27 reacts with mouse Epstein-Barr Virus-induced gene 3 (EBI3). EBI3 is a 34 kDa soluble protein first identified in B cells that is upregulated after Epstein-Barr virus infection. EBI3 can exist as a homodimer and also heterodimerizes with IL-27α (p28, IL-30) to form the cytokine IL-27. IL-27 is produced most abundantly by dendritic cells and macrophages with some recent reports of expression in NKT cells. Recently, a complex of EBI3 and the p35 subunit of IL-12, called IL-35, has been reported to be produced by regulatory T cells.

Applications Tested
This DNT27 antibody has been tested by western blot of cell lysates prepared from mouse EBI3-transfected 293T cells and bone marrow-derived dendritic cells. This can be used at less than or equal to 1-5 μg/ml. It is recommended that the antibody be carefully titrated for optimal performance in the assay of interest.
